The public elementary schools with the highest share of Pacific Islander students in Ohio

1,738 public elementary schools in Ohio appear in this ranking of the public elementary schools with the highest share of Pacific Islander students, ranked by the share of students who are Native Hawaiian or Pacific Islander, from federal NCES enrollment data. Head Start leads the list at 18.8%, against a median of 0.0% across the ranked schools.
